If anyone can> help me, please direct me in the right direction.RE: Getting Blonde Hair/To Carrie and others: Many people who lighten their hair think that hair color is like "paint" that they can "paint on" the color on the box and that is what they will get. WRONG! Haircolor is a combination of 'levels and tones' both what is naturally in your hair and what is in the 'bottle'. Hair can only be lightened a certain amount with a "single process" color and anything more than that is done with a "double process"(lighten with bleach and then toning to the desired color). You CANNOT!!! keep pouring on color after color onto your hair or you will have no "hair" as we know it before long! Repeated permanent coloring on the same hair will severely damage it!!! A trip to a pro who is a color specialist can save your hair from further damage and give you the color you want, provided your hair is in good enough shape. william
